Rob Zimmerman, DeWitt’s head coach for over two decades, is the runner-up for the 2020 Don Shula NFL High School Coach of the Year Award. Zimmerman, the Detroit Lions nominee, was one of 32 coaches in the running for the award that was won by Derrick Avery of Atlanta’s Booker T. Washington High School.

This past season, Zimmerman led DeWitt to the Division 3 state championship.
